Replacement the lateral arm
1. |
Removal the front wheel & tire.
Tightening torque :
90.0 ~ 110.0 N.m(9.0 ~ 11.0 kgf.m, 65.0 ~ 80.0 lb-ft)
|
|
2. |
Disconnect the lateral arm (A) from the air strut assembly bracket by loosening the bolt & nut.
Tightening torque :
140.0 ~ 160.0 N.m(9.0 ~ 11.0 kgf.m, 101.0 ~ 116.0 lb-ft)
|
|
3. |
Removal the split pin and castle nut.
Tightening torque :
90.0 ~ 110.0 N.m(9.0 ~ 11.0 kgf.m, 65.0 ~ 80.0 lb-ft)
|
|
4. |
Disconnect the lateral arm (A) from the front knuckle using a SST (09568-2J100). |
5. |
Disconnect the lateral arm (A) from the frame by loosening the bolt & nut.
Tightening torque :
140.0 ~ 160.0N.m(14.0 ~ 16.0kgf.m, 101.0 ~ 116.0 lb-ft)
|
|
6. |
Installation is the reverse of removal.
Do not use the lock nuts again. |

Replacement the tension arm
1. |
Remove the front wheel & tire.
Tightening torque :
90.0 ~ 110.0 N.m(9.0 ~ 11.0 kgf.m, 65.0 ~ 80.0 lb-ft)
|
|
2. |
Disconnect the brake hose (A) from the tension arm by loosening the bolt. |
3. |
Removal the split pin and castle nut.
Tightening torque :
90.0 ~ 110.0 N.m(9.0 ~ 11.0 kgf.m, 6.5 ~ 8.0 lb-ft)
|
|
4. |
Disconnect the tension arm (A) from the front knuckle using a SST (09568-2J100). |
5. |
Disconnect the tension arm (A) from the sub frame by loosening the bolt.
Tightening torque :
140.0 ~ 160.0N.m(14.0 ~ 16.0kgf.m, 101.0 ~ 116.0 lb-ft)
|
|
6. |
Installation is the reverse of removal. |
